ORA-00932 是一个 Oracle 数据库错误代码,表示数据类型不一致。针对你提到的问题,我们可以按照以下步骤进行解答和修正: 1. 确认错误代码ora-00932的含义 ORA-00932 错误表明在执行 SQL 语句时,遇到了数据类型不匹配的问题。具体来说,某个表达式或列的数据类型与预期的数据类型不一致。 2. 检查引发错误的SQL语句 ...
答案:出现错误ORA-00932是因为数据类型不匹配。在数据库操作中,预期输入的数据类型应为DATE,但实际获得的数据类型是NUMBER。详细解释:1. 错误原因:ORA-00932是Oracle数据库的一个错误代码,表示数据类型的不一致。在这种情况下,程序或查询期望得到的是一个日期类型的数据,但实际上却得到了数字类型的...
ORA-00932:数据类型不一致:应为-,但却获得–ORA-00932:数据类型不⼀致:应为-,但却获得–在存储过程调⽤中出现莫名奇妙的错误:ORA-00932: 数据类型不⼀致: 应为 -, 但却获得 –参照⽹上分析,原因如下,是⽤ for ...loop 的⽅式,使⽤游标,之前由于要使⽤的的字段名字是⼀样的,...
这个传说中的数据不一致,其实可能是空指针。
ORA-00932: 数据类型不一致: 应为 NUMBER, 但却获得 BINARY 这个传说中的数据不一致,其实可能是空指针。
通过存储过程将临时B表中的数据同步到轨迹表中 1. 现象 PROCEDURE LABS.ASSET_LOANP 编译错误 错误:PL/SQL: ORA-00932: 数据类型不一致: 应为 DATE, 但却获得 NUMBER 行:17 文本:(select n.*, trunc(DBMS_RANDOM.value(1,99999999999999999999)) as SERIALNUM,to_date(to_char(sysdate,'yyyy-mm-dd'),...
在 Oracle 数据库中,当使用日期时间时,需要进行格式化 TO_DATE()所以,应该这样写:SELECT * FROM wds.planload WHERE adid = 209800 AND time = TO_DATE('2013-1-21 0:00:00','yyyy-mm-dd HH24:mi:ss')
ORA-00932: 数据类型不一致:应为-,但却获得NCLOB,今天用oracle开发的时候遇到了这个问题,解决方法如下:将报错的NCLOB字段用tochar包裹起来就好了to_char(field)
在 Oracle 数据库中,当使用日期时间时,需要进行格式化 TO_DATE()所以,应该这样写:1 SELECT * FROM wds.planload WHERE adid = 209800 AND time = TO_DATE('2013-1-21 0:00:00','yyyy-mm-dd HH24:mi:ss')
ORA-00932: 数据类型不一致: 应为 -, 但却获得 – 参照网上分析,原因如下,是用 for ...loop 的方式,使用游标,之前由于要使用的的字段名字是一样的,所以都使用 c_row也一直没有报错,但是后面那个 c_row.prod_code 改为 c_row.fund_code 的时候,就报了这个错,分析原因是由于 c_row 在第一次用的时候...